What is Deep Sky x Airbus DAC (Deep Sky Alpha)?

This is a direct air capture module engineered by Airbus, using solid-amine filter technology derived from International Space Station life-support systems, that Deep Sky operates at its Alpha carbon-removal research site. Ambient air passes through the amine filter to bind atmospheric CO2, and heating the filter afterward drives off a concentrated CO2 stream for storage while returning CO2-reduced air to the atmosphere.
